Is it one of those blue scanners? Does it have the three wires, black, red, and yellow? Because what i did was hooked the black to the body, red to a constant power supply, and wired the yellow into the fuse box into a fuse that is hot with the car on, and cold when the car is off(meaning when the car is off so is the fuse).

Yeah, it works. Cause how those scanners work is that when it detects power from the yellow wire it shuts the scanner off because it thinks the car is on. So just test a fuse with on to see if it is hot, then turn it off to see if it is cold. Then wire in the yellow wire with the fuse. What i did was wrap the end of the wire on the blade of the fuse, and then put the fuse back in.
